Jamshedpur: Tata Steel has established a Pet Crematorium, located near the dog kennel in Jubilee Park, Jamshedpur. This facility provides a dignified, safe, hygienic, and environmentally responsible solution to pet owners for the disposal of pet remains.

The facility was inaugurated by Chanakya Chaudhary, Vice President Corporate Services and Ruchi Narendran, President, Jamshedpur Kennel Club in presence of Sanjeev Kumar Choudhary, President, Tata Workers’ Union (TWU) and other distinguished guests.

With cremation charges of ₹3,000, the initiative offers an affordable and compassionate farewell to beloved pets (within a 50 kg weight limit) while maintaining public health and sanitation standards. Available during daytime hours all days of the week, the gas-fired facility can be reached through the road next to the zoo on Marine Drive.

By providing an eco-friendly alternative to pet burials, this initiative reinforces Tata Steel’s dedication to responsible infrastructure and environmental stewardship, ensuring a cleaner, safer, and more sustainable future for Jamshedpur.
